Missing Warner Robins children found safe
After searching for several hours Tuesday, Warner Robins police found two elementary school children who didn’t come home from school when expected.
Azalea Jenkins, 11, and Aleigha Soriano, 8, were last seen walking home from Russell Elementary School, according to a news release from the Warner Robins Police Department. The school is on Patriot Way.
The kids were last spotted about 5:30 p.m. in the area of Todd Circle, which is about a half a mile or less from the school.
However, the girls were found safe at an abandoned car wash near Watson Boulevard and Corder Road.
Jennifer Parson, spokeswoman for the police department, said about 8:30 p.m. that the girls would return home in a few hours.
"We are still tracking down where they've been for the past couple of hours," Parson said.
